Essential Functions
- Assists the web development team in building and maintaining an active and effective public web presence for the University with a focus on both design and usability.
- Uses HTML, CSS and JavaScript to create/modify tools in the CMS (snippets, assets and components) designed to provide a more diverse look and feel to the present site and to meet the University’s communications and marketing needs.
- Utilizes artistic design skills and technical development to ensure the website functions appropriately, is mobile responsive and meets accessibility requirements.
- Ensures that the website is compatible with all types of devices (mobile and desktop) and with all browsers.
- Has working knowledge of graphic design software Adobe Photoshop.
- Works with Microsoft Office Suite and Adobe Acrobat to create accessible PDFs.
- Works collaboratively with the IT and Marketing departments and content contributors.
- Performs SEO and accessibility audits of website including broken links checker and page structure for improvement and optimization.
- Works with faculty and staff to maintain program/department pages using the template-based content management system and ensures that accessible designs are implemented in the web content.
- Keeps up to date with the latest technology and programming trends.
